The leaked source code for Cyberpunk 2077 has leaked online but instead of the code featuring the latest version of the game, it actually focuses on the alpha version. If anything, the leaked Cyberpunk 2077 source code shows just how buggy the game was right at the start of development as the various bug montages reveal loads of quirky animations, broken mechanics and missing textures.

Sure, this footage is from an alpha build of Cyberpunk 2077 but there’s a lot wrong here. Not to mention how obsessed CD Projekt RED seemed to be with nudity very early on in development. There’s a lot of nudity and I mean a lot of it.

The Cyberpunk 2077 leaked source code also reveals how random the development process was at the start. There is a chicken car, crazy physics, weird animations, missing heads, glitching cities and so much more. There is also an entire Village People dance montage around a fire.

It goes without saying that these videos are extremely not safe for work due to the sheer amount of nudity in them. However, they make for a fun watch as you can see a load of gameplay elements that never made it into the game at the end.  Whoever compiled these videos also did a great job with some music, sound effects and animations. Call these videos more a “Cyberpunk 2077 alpha blooper reel”.
